 As intimated by the Ministry of Education ,it is to mention that certain subjects, skills and capacities should be learned by all students to become good, successful, innovative, adaptive and productive human beings in today's rapidly changing world. These skills include: environmental awareness including water and resource conservation, sanitation and hygiene. Eco Clubs in schools are an intervention' under Samagra Shiksha to enable students takes up meaningful environment- friendly activities and projects, thereby developing sensitivity and an understanding for the ongoing environmental concerns and the right attitudes and disposition to address them. They are a forum through which students can reach out to influence each other and engage their parents and neighborhood communities to promote sound environmental behavior. Hence, as suggested by Dept. of School Education and Literacy, Ministry of Education, to organize summer camps during the summer vacations on the theme "Eco Clubs for Mission LIFE

The activities should be conducted for one week, keeping in mind the theme of this year "Land restoration, desertification and drought resilience " of this year.
